After reading the story, we talked and recorded our first day feelings. The next day, we used this chart to make a class book. The pic above only shows part of our class. We had to take a little break before finishing. I snapped a quick shot of our in-progress work as students got ready for recess. We have 17 students growing every day!
We discussed ways to work cooperatively in centers. I was unhappy about my blue marker running dry and not having another blue one handy. I didn't throw this one away and start over though. I modeled for the students that in Kindergarten oftentimes our work is not perfect. At Robinson Academy we are mindful of our earth's resources as well. Two- toned chart it is!
